BAGHDAD (AFP) - A senior Saudi delegation headed by Majid al-Kasabi, the minister of trade and investment, arrived in Baghdad on Wednesday to attend the second session of the Iraqi-Saudi Coordination Council, during which he will meet the Iraqi president, prime minister and parliament.
It is scheduled to continue the work of the Council two days, in the presence of a number of businessmen between the two sides.
The meetings will witness the signing of a memorandum of understanding between the two sides, and discuss a number of points, including the outputs of the sub-committees and the developments and priorities of the next phase.
The Saudi delegation will consist of 100 personalities, including 9 ministers, as well as agents of ministers, directors-general and businessmen.
The spokesman for the Iraqi Foreign Ministry Ahmad al-Sahaf said in a press statement that the visit of the Saudi delegation to Baghdad comes within the framework of joint coordination between the two countries at all levels, especially as relations with Saudi Arabia is important in reflecting on the interests of the two brotherly peoples, pointing out that "Saudi Arabia can play A role in the stage of investment and reconstruction in Iraq, and cooperation with multiple economic circles, as he put it.
The first session of the Coordinating Council was held in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ia, in October 2017 under the patronage of King Salman bin Abdul Aziz and former Prime Minister Haidar al-Abadi.
During the visit, the two sides are expected to sign a number of important agreements and launch a number of projects in several fields, especially the economic and trade aspects.
According to Abdul Aziz al-Shammari, the Saudi ambassador to Iraq, the Saudi-Iraqi relations are at their best at the moment, indicating that the Saudi-Iraqi coordination council will be the start of a number of projects and the signing of various agreements. "
He added:" We intend during the next two months to grant visas to Iraqi brothers from Baghdad , And officially open the Saudi consulate there. "
The Iraqi-Saudi Coordination Council aims to enhance the bilateral relations between the two brotherly countries in all fields to new horizons and coordinate bilateral efforts to serve the interests of the two countries and ensure the protection of common interests and develop their strategic partnership. The Council also aims to encourage the exchange of technical and technical expertise between the two countries, And cooperation in scientific research.
The delegation includes Prince Badr bin Abdullah bin Mohammed bin Farhan, Minister of Culture, Minister of Environment, Water and Agriculture Abdul Rahman al-Fadhli, Minister of Energy, Industry and Mineral Resources Khaled al-Falih, Minister of Education Hamad al-Sheikh, Minister of Information Thabir al-Shabana, Director of the General Authority of Customs, Abdul Aziz Al-Abdul Karim, Deputy Minister of Energy, Industry and Mineral Resources, Rameh Al-Rumaih, Chairman of the Public Transport Authority and Abdul Rahman Al Harbi, Governor of the General Authority for Foreign Trade.
The Saudi ambassador in Baghdad revealed in previous statements on the opening of Arar border crossing with Iraq in June, after Saudi Arabia pledged to build a full Iraqi port and equipped with all the requirements of any port, infrastructure, office equipment and technical testing devices.
Shammari stressed that the border port with Iraq will contain the largest commercial exchange between the two countries, and will be on the Saudi side.
"There is no doubt that with the opening of the port, all the goods imported by Iraqi traders from Saudi Arabia will cost less, instead of entering through neighboring countries will be the entry of these goods directly, as will be reflected on the economic movement inside Iraq.
The Saudi ambassador in Baghdad also talked about the possibility of using Iraqi businessmen and traders to Saudi ports on the Red Sea in the import and export operations, revealing discussions between the two countries to sign an agreement to issue visas for businessmen and Iraqi citizens to Saudi Arabia. The final signing will be during the meeting of the Saudi- The Iraqi that is starting today
